Summary
Patrick Bet-David and Tom Ellsworth analyze IBM's significant stock drop following its earnings disaster, attributing it to customer spending shifts and supply chain issues.They explore IBM's strategic challenges, including its lack of a clear flagship product and internal morale problems, contrasting its current state with historical business pivots.The conversation highlights the need for IBM to reinvent itself to navigate the evolving technology landscape.The discussion also touches upon the company's workforce distribution between the US and India.
